RESHORING AMERICA and the ILLINOIS RESHORING INITIATIVE

The Reshoring Initiative documents for large manufacturers the benefits of sourcing in the United States.  Archstone Consulting’s 2009 survey showed that 60% of manufacturers use “rudimentary total cost models” and ignore 20% of the cost of offshoring.  The Initiative will provide its TCO (Total Cost of Ownership) Estimator software free to webinar participants to help customers compare the true TCO of local vs. offshore sources and to help job shops sell the benefits of local sourcing to their customers.  

To help the companies make better sourcing decisions the Reshoring Initiative
www.reshorenow.org provides: TCO software, an online Library of 98 articles about successful reshorings so companies can see how others in their industry have profited by reshoring, linked NTMA/PMA Purchasing Fairs to help them find competitive U.S. sources and publicity to drive the reshoring trend.

ABOUT THE SPEAKER/AUTHOR

Harry Moser began his own manufacturing career at General Electric as an engineer. He worked at Disamatic Inc., Acme-Cleveland Corp. and then was president and general manager at Roto-Finish. In 1985, he joined Charmilles Technologies as president and currently serves its successor, GF AgieCharmilles, as Chairman Emeritus. GF AgieCharmilles is a supplier of machines, automation solutions and services to the tool and moldmaking industry as well as to manufacturers of precision parts and components. Harry has a  BS & MS degree in Mechanical Engineering from MIT, and an MBA from University of Chicago. Harry is active with Industry Groups like SME, NTMA, AME, AMBA, TMA, AMT, ISTMA and SMTS.

Reshoring Initiative and Illinois Reshoring Initiative 
 
Q.   What is reshoring?
A.   The opposite of offshoring.  Bringing back manufacturing jobs..
 Q.   How do you plan to bring jobs back?
A.   By showing the companies that offshore that they will be more profitable by bringing some work back. 
 Q.   Why would the companies not already have brought the work back?
A.   Because 60% of companies underestimate the cost of offshoring, on average by 20% or more. (Source Archstone Consulting, 2009)
 Q.    What does the national Reshoring Initiative provide to help the Illinois Initiative?
A1. The TCO (Total Cost of Ownership) Estimator to give to companies to calculate the cost of offshoring.
A2.  An online Reshoring Library that contains 99 published reshoring articles.  Companies can see how others have benefited.
A3.  Publicity: WSJ, USAToday, CBS, Industry Week, etc.
A4.  Broad contacts with local and national trade associations.
 Q. There have been many Conferences to revitalize manufacturing.  Why is the Illinois Initiative different?
A.  Other conferences tend to discuss and stop.  The Illinois Initiative is a 6-step program to inform, motivate, train, help, bring customers and suppliers together, follow-up and measure the results and then do even better the next year.
 Q.  What results are you expecting?
A.  That depends on our ability to attract the large Illinois manufacturers to participate.  If they participate, at least dozens of jobs within a year of the Fair, much more as we repeat the program and develop more follow-thru.
If we reshored enough to balance Illinois’ share of the U.S. trade deficit: 400,000 jobs.
 Q.   Why will it take so long?
A.   Offshoring has been building for 50 years.  Companies have built their strategies around offshoring, believing ”offshored is cheaper.” Thousands of consultants are paid to help them offshore.
 Q.    Why should we support the Illinois Initiative?
A.   The trade deficit is a cancer that is destroying our employment, budget deficit and, eventually, defense capability.  Reshoring is the most cost effective way to bring jobs back.
